JOURNAL NEWS — Ten fighter jets from the Indonesian Air Force were deployed to escort the departure of Jordan’s King Abdullah II bin Al Hussein from Halim Perdanakusuma Air Base in East Jakarta on Saturday (November 15, 2025).

President Prabowo Subianto was present to see King Abdullah II off. Both leaders arrived at the airstrip around 12:00 PM local time in a vehicle bearing a “Jordan” license plate.

President Prabowo wore a safari outfit paired with a navy-blue cap, while King Abdullah appeared in his Jordanian military uniform complete with a red beret.

Before boarding the aircraft, the two leaders were seen having a brief conversation as they walked along a blue carpet laid out toward the plane’s stairs. King Abdullah paused for a moment before climbing the steps and exchanged a few final words with President Prabowo.

The fighter-jet escort was part of an official state protocol to honor a visiting head of state on an official trip to Indonesia.
